CourseDetails
โข Principles of Visual Communication: Understanding the fundamentals of visual communication, including design theory, color theory, and typography.
โข Digital Imaging Techniques: Learning advanced digital imaging techniques, such as photo manipulation, retouching, and compositing, using industry-standard software such as Adobe Photoshop.
โข Motion Graphics and Animation: Exploring motion graphics and animation techniques, including 2D and 3D animation, to create dynamic and engaging visual content.
โข Data Visualization: Mastering the art of data visualization to present complex data sets in a clear and visually appealing way, using tools such as Tableau or PowerBI.
โข Visual Storytelling: Developing the skills to tell compelling stories through visual means, including creating storyboards, scripts, and animatics.
โข Branding and Identity Design: Understanding the principles of branding and identity design, and how to apply them to visual communication projects.
โข Video Production and Editing: Learning the basics of video production and editing, including shooting, lighting, and post-production techniques.
โข User Experience (UX) Design: Understanding the principles of UX design and how to apply them to visual communication projects, including creating wireframes, prototypes, and user flows.
โข Project Management for Visual Communication: Learning the principles of project management and how to apply them to visual communication projects, including budgeting, scheduling, and team management.
